Enteros UpBeat Database Performance Management Technology
Enteros UpBeat uses advanced statistical learning algorithms to scan thousands of performance metrics and measurements across different database platforms, identifying abnormal spikes and seasonal deviations from historical performance. This technology is protected by multiple patents, which attest to its unique capabilities and effectiveness.
Enteros UpBeat can scan various database types, including RDBMS, NoSQL, and machine-learning databases. It can identify performance issues related to CPU usage, memory usage, disk usage, network usage, and other factors that can impact database performance. By providing real-time insights into database performance, Enteros UpBeat can help businesses identify and address performance issues before they become major problems.
